One municipality in Lithuania accidentally leaked residents' personal codes to the public, violating their right to privacy and exposing them to fraud.
The number of applications for international protection in Poland decreased considerably in 2016, according to official statistics from the Border Guard. But there is disagreement as to why.

New research sheds light on the situation of foreigners in Rome and its surrounding region, revealing Italy's capital to be a place of great pluralism and multiculturalism.

The Italian Parliament has decided against approving a new citizenship law based on jus soli, claiming there weren't the necessary votes to pass it. Now there's real risk that it will never be passed.
